# Settings for the Userland extraction (phase 2 of the Ombrelle monolith split).
# Plugin authors: the user module now runs as its own service; auth hooks and
# profile extensions must register against the new endpoint, not the monolith.
# During the transition, reads go to the standalone user database, reached
# with the connection string below.

primary connection of bafog-yaduf = mongodb://oliys_svc:on@db-3fb0.olvarqforge.internal:5432/tamath

= Customer Concentration Risk (Managers Only) =

For the incoming director: roughly 41% of Tarwick Instruments' annual revenue now comes from a single account, Helvane Group, up from 28% two years ago. The commercial team has been tasked with diversifying the mid-market pipeline, and the Renlow product line is positioned as the main vehicle for that. Contract renewal with Helvane falls in the third quarter, which concentrates timing risk. The board's confidential position on how we intend to manage this follows below.

confidential, kahog-bawif: The northern region missed its Pramir quota by 20.0 percent last quarter. Casaxek Freight plans to lower the Fraion list price by 41.5 percent in December. The finance team signed off on a budget of $236.4 million for Project Druius. The renewal with Fenysix Partners closes at $91.3 million a year, 2.1 percent below the last contract.

Hey — handing off the Stridewire chip reader work before the Larkfield race weekend. Firmware 4.2 is flashed on all mats; the flaky antenna on mat 6 was swapped. One open item: the reader occasionally double-counts on wet pavement, mitigation is in review. Please hold the release until that merges. My debugging notes and the test results are on the internal page below.

operations page: https://confluence.lumicsys.internal/projects/display/projects/display